Pg 4-6: Systemic Safety Project Selection Tool

The Systemic Safety Project Selection Tool presents a process for incorporating systemic safety planning into traditional safety management processes. The Systemic Tool provides a step-by-step process for conducting systemic safety analysis;considerations for determining a reasonable distribution between the implementation of spot safety improvements and systemic safety improvements;and a mechanism for quantifying the benefits of safety improvements implemented through a systemic approach.

Road Diets: Proven Safety Countermeasures Best Practices and Recommendations Reports

In January 2012, FHWA issued a “Guidance Memorandum on Promoting the Implementation of Proven Safety Countermeasures”. This guidance takes into consideration the latest safety research to advance a group of countermeasures that have shown great effectiveness in improving safety. Safety practitioners are encouraged to consider this set of countermeasures that are research-proven, but not widely applied on a national basis.

Pg 38-45: The Pedestrian and Bicyclist Highway Safety Problem As It Relates to the Hispanic Population in the United States

The overall goal of the Federal Highway Administration's (FHWA) Pedestrian and Bicycle Safety Research Program is to increase pedestrian and bicycle safety and mobility.
The following document describes the level of involvement of Hispanics in pedestrian and bicycle crashes.
Possible approaches for local pedestrian and bicycle safety programs targeting Hispanics are presented.
The results of this research will be useful to transportation researchers, engineers, planners and safety professionals involved in improving pedestrian and bicyclist safety and mobility.
